"Matched Third-Party Content" Youtube Videos?

I have A LOT of "matched third-party content" videos that I have uploaded.

But I just have one question... does anything BAD happen if your videos are matched with third-party content?

Does my account get banned? I'm just really confused...

What ACTUALLY happens when my videos are matched with "Third-party content"? Does anything actually happen? Or will my YouTube channel stay the same?

    It usually means that you won't be able to monetize the videos (earn revenue for views). If you "borrowed" video from other sources, the owners of the content would instead receive ad revenue.

    Content matches are less severe than copyright strikes, which are when the copyright owner (rightfully) demands that their copyright is respected (because you likely didn't have license to post their content).
